Index of /bucket/81/94/f6/


../
bucket-8194f6b46116542120d1d5c70c77020afbcd112c..> 05-Apr-2025 12:25              504515
bucket-8194f6b78aa208ba08b602de27a90e00db23cdac..> 23-Jan-2022 21:20              147695